Where is football played in front of the most seats?
Average capacity of the grounds a league plays in. Capacity, not attendance — the record holds the former.
championnat d'Angleterre de football (Angleterre) plays in the largest grounds: 47,649 seats on average.
| League | Average capacity | Matches |
|---|---|---|
| 1. championnat d'Angleterre de football Angleterre | 47,649 | 246 |
| 2. championnat du Japon de football Japon | 40,647 | 145 |
| 3. championnat d'Allemagne de football Allemagne | 39,991 | 119 |
| 4. championnat d'Allemagne de football de deuxième division Allemagne | 33,592 | 145 |
| 5. championnat du Portugal de football Portugal | 30,556 | 101 |
| 6. Championship Angleterre | 28,091 | 231 |
| 7. Eredivisie Pays-Bas | 27,422 | 156 |
| 8. Ligue Europa International | 26,906 | 142 |
| 9. championnat de France de football France | 26,430 | 193 |
| 10. championnat de France de football de deuxième division France | 19,595 | 304 |
| 11. championnat du Danemark de football Danemark | 15,976 | 137 |
| 12. Coupe de France de football France | 8,689 | 131 |
| 13. FA Cup Angleterre | 6,640 | 473 |

Grounds are attached to the match, not the club, so a neutral venue counts where it was used. Capacities under 500 or over 200,000 are treated as bad records and left out.
